Latest Patents
Schwabbauer's latest patents include a motor vehicle internal combustion motor exhaust gas recirculation valve featuring a mechanically commutated drive motor. This innovative valve design incorporates a motor rotor and a drive motor that is mechanically commutated. The drive motor is equipped with a plastic carrier panel, commutator brushes, and suppression reactance coils, all aimed at improving the functionality of exhaust gas recirculation in motor vehicles.
Another significant patent is for a wet-running direct-current motor designed for fuel pumps. This motor features a commutator made from carbon lamellas and fluted carbon brushes that enhance performance. The unique design of the brush running faces, achieved through curved, parallel ribs, allows for improved efficiency in diesel engine fuel pumps.
